Easy to maintain The convenience and efficiency of robot vacuum cleaners makes them an important addition to your cleaning arsenal. However, they can also require some care to ensure they are in good form. These include emptying the dustbin often, checking the brushes for hair tangles and wiping cameras or sensors. Fortunately they aren't difficult to complete and should take only about a couple of minutes. A robot vacuum should be kept in a dry, clean area free of spills and water hazards. These liquids can harm the robot's electronics and shorten its lifespan. If a robot vacuum comes into contact with liquids, it should be turned off immediately and thoroughly wiped before beginning a new cleaning session. You can also maintain your robot vacuum by observing the maintenance and cleaning instructions provided by the manufacturer. These instructions are usually found in the app or the user manual. The majority of manufacturers recommend cleaning the filters and emptying the trash bin as well as wiping down the wheel, brush and sensors. These components must be kept in good order to stop debris from accumulating in the motor, which can block the filter. Although robots do not require regular maintenance, it's a good idea for you to check your brushes regularly for hairs that have become tangled and empty the dust bin (and wash it if needed) on a regular schedule. You should also clean the sensors and camera on your robot prior to each cleaning session to ensure they are free of dust and dirt. If you have a mop for your robot it is a good practice to wash the pads and allow them to dry before using them.
